From: Eric Blake Date: Fri, 19 Oct 2007 12:27:46 +0000 (-0600) Subject: Improve AT_BANNER handling. X-Git-Tag: v2.62~196 X-Git-Url: http://git.ipfire.org/cgi-bin/gitweb.cgi?a=commitdiff_plain;h=f034d89307739f5f384ad5c201165b4228e1f322;p=thirdparty%2Fautoconf.git Improve AT_BANNER handling. * lib/autotest/general.m4 (BANNERS): New named diversion. (TESTS_END): Diversion no longer used. (AT_INIT) : Factor all banners into a shell function, which prints only as needed, using an associative array of banner text from a special diversion. : No longer need awk to find banners. : Banners are no longer processed by main driver loop, so we no longer need case statement. (AT_BANNER): Rewrite to populate new diversion. (AT_SETUP): Each test invokes its own banner. No output is needed to the TESTS diversion. * doc/autoconf.texi (Writing Testsuites): Document slight semantics change. * tests/autotest.at (AT_BANNERS): Enhance test. * NEWS: Document AT_BANNER.
